CPAN modules installation on Plesk servers - it is generally advised to use much caution.

It cannot be done through the Plesk control panel. You would have to do a root SSH login and do it from the shell prompt.

As to security - I don't use any CPAN modules so I don't keep up on their security issues (sorry).

As to compatibility - I have read that some CPAN modules being installed may cause problems with some packages operating properly, hence the caution advisory.

As to interference with other hosted domains - any package which is installed on a shared hosting server may have an effect on other domains, not just the one which you hope to affect.
